a new poker venue starts monday 28th jan at the Parafield Flying Club, rego is at 6pm for a 7pm start. It is actually in the parafield airport on Lockheed Lane, (parralell to Kings Road)
Like a lot of other people i like playing at pooraka, its a great venue the staff are great and actually show you some respect unlike some of the pubs out there, Thats why i have organised this venue...
at this stage on the first night there will be a bottle of scotch for first place! and i will try to work out more prizes as we go.

An update on next mondays first game at this venue,
we will have a BBQ running, $2 for a snag $4 for steak at this stage.
( sorry but am unable to stamp up cards for the bbq )
I have spoken to the powers that be and am waiting for a definate response, but at this stage i have been given the go ahead to run it as a Bounty game. However the bounty is on everyones head!!
I will be donating $1 for every player registered on the night and everyone will be given a bounty card at the start of the night,
as you call all in you put your bounty card (only yours) in the pot, and whoever wins the pot wins the bounty card. after you are knocked out any bounty cards you have collected along the way can be redeemed at the bar for $1 each. so the more players you knock out the more you can collect...
